Synopsis

Connie Willis has won major awards for her novels and short stories. Her first short-story collection, Fire Watch , was a New York Times Notable Book. Her other works include Doomsday Book , Lincoln's Dreams , Bellwether , Impossible Things , Remake , Uncharted Territory , To Say Nothing of the Dog , and Miracle and Other Christmas Stories . Ms. Willis lives in Greeley, Colorado, with her family.
